Since you said you installed the gear linkage, can we assume that you are using the gear shift lever on the steering column to make the shift you are having the problem with?
Have you tried shifting using the control manual valve lever directly on the transmission with the linkage removed? Are all gears available at the transmission? There are numerous potential issues between those points, from the lever on the transmission on backwards to the detents for the gear shift lever, they need to be checked at each step from the transmission to the steering column.
